Bbq Removal in Auburn, CA
BBQ removal services provide homeowners with a convenient solution for safely and efficiently removing old, damaged, or unused outdoor grills and cooking stations. These services cover a variety of projects, including the removal of built-in or standalone barbecue units, whether they are made of metal, brick, or other materials. Property owners often seek this service when upgrading outdoor spaces, clearing debris after renovations, or preparing a yard for new landscaping or construction projects. Understanding the scope of the removal process and any potential site preparation or disposal requirements can help homeowners plan effectively for their outdoor space updates.
Before requesting BBQ removal services, property owners should consider the size and type of the barbecue, as well as its location on the property. It’s helpful to know if the unit is built-in or portable, and whether there are any surrounding structures or utilities that could impact removal efforts. Clarifying these details can ensure that the service provider can assess the project accurately and provide appropriate recommendations for disposal or recycling. Proper planning can facilitate a smooth removal process and help maintain the safety and aesthetics of the outdoor area.
